Description
Entrance Hall
Recessed spotlights. Quarry tiled floor
Cloakroom
Fitted with low flush WC and wash hand basin with tiled splash-back.
Breakfast Kitchen
A really super farmhouse style Kitchen, the hub of the home! Fitted with a matching bespoke range of base and wall units of cupboards and drawers. Ample work surfaces. Planned space for cooker. Belfast sink. Island with sink and mixer tap. Space for fridge. Oil fired central heating boiler. Flagstone flooring.
Sitting Room
Another charming room with the most welcoming of feels. Original brick fireplace with multi-fuel burner on a slate hearth. The seller informs us that this was fitted approx. 3-4 years ago. Reclaimed parquet flooring.
Dining Room
With feature fireplace with ornate Parisian woodburning stove. Flagstone flooring. Under stairs storage cupboard
Garden Room
A super addition and a great room to enjoy this fantastic setting. Reclaimed quarry tiled flooring.
Boot Room
An essential room for any country home, with tiled floor and Belfast sink.
WC/Utility Room
Low flush WC. Plumbing for washing machine. Tiled floor
.
From the Dining Room a staircase leads to the
First Floor
Landing Space
A really lovely area, ideal for office space, Snug, etc. Log burner with original brick chimney on a tiled hearth. Stained glass 'coffin trap'.
Bedroom One
Original wooden flooring. Feature decorative fireplace. Access to Loft space. Attractive wood panelling. Built-in wardrobe.
Bedroom Two
A West facing room, looking over the surrounding common land.
Bedroom Three
With views over the landscaped gardens.
Bathroom
Fitted with a white suite to include roll top bath. Low flush WC with original cistern. Shower. Wash hand basin with tiled splash-back. Part tongue and groove style wall panelling. Heated towel rail. Recessed spotlights. Access to Loft space.
Step Outside
The view...! No words, no pictures can truly justify this amazing, faultless outlook. Nestled on the heart of the Clee Hill, the gardens have been superbly landscaped to take full advantage of this glorious location. A gardeners paradise - brimming with an abundance of floral shrubs, vegetable patches, etc with each part of the garden having a job to do. The current owner has tastefully yet sympathetically landscaped this plot, enabling full access and with a range of various garden outbuildings and reclaimed brick paths.
